Nyssa SD 26 says ODE monitoring found federal programs in compliance; migrant enrollment reported down
Summary
District Title-program director Matt Murray told the board that ODE monitoring of six federal programs found the programs in compliance, that migrant-student counts have declined to about 175 and may fall to roughly 150 by August, and that summer school launched with just over 100 students and two binational teachers.
At the June 9 meeting of the Nyssa School District 26 board, Matt Murray reported on federal-title program monitoring, migrant-student numbers and summer-school activity. He told the board the Oregon Department of Education monitored six of the district’s federal programs and noted improvements since prior reviews.
